Assuming the problem is to find the distance between the two points \((17, -13)\) and \((17, 8)\):
Step 1: Recall the distance formula for vertical lines
For two points \((x, y_1)\) and \((x, y_2)\) (where the \(x\)-coordinates are the same), the distance \(d\) is given by \(|y_2 - y_1|\).
Step 2: Substitute the values
Here, \(x = 17\), \(y_1 = -13\), and \(y_2 = 8\). So we calculate \(|8 - (-13)|\).
Step 3: Simplify the expression
\(8 - (-13)=8 + 13 = 21\), and the absolute value of \(21\) is \(21\).
